Nemo Vista fought the good fight in their extra-innings match against West Side on Monday but wound up with a less-than-desirable result. They fell just short of the Eagles by a score of 6-5. The Red Hawks haven't had much luck with the Eagles recently, as the team has come up short the last five times they've met.
Nemo Vista's loss dropped their record down to 8-7. As for West Side, the win (which was their tenth in a row) raised their record to 10-1.
Both teams are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. Nemo Vista will welcome St. Joseph at 4:30 p.m. on Thursday. As for West Side, they will host Concord at 4:00 p.m. on Tuesday. The timing is sure in West Side's favor as the squad sits on nine straight wins at home (dating back to last season) while Concord has been banged up by three consecutive losses on the road.
